Wood Rot or Water Damages



Discovery of timber rot or water damages on your home's surface areas needs instant interest to stop further structural wear and tear and preserve the honesty of the home. Timber rot, a result of extended direct exposure to wetness, can deteriorate the framework of your home, endangering its stability. Common indications of timber rot include soft or squishy areas, staining, or a stuffy smell.

Water damages, typically triggered by leakages or inadequate drainage, can bring about peeling paint, swollen timber, or water spots on walls. If left uncontrolled, water damage can rise, causing much more extensive and pricey repair services.

To deal with wood rot or water damage, beginning by recognizing and repairing the source of the problem to avoid future damage. Change any type of decayed timber, secure any kind of leakages, and make certain correct air flow in areas prone to moisture accumulation. After resolving the root cause, think about painting the affected areas to safeguard them from additional wear and tear.
